The basics: The sock compresses. The padding is not excessive in the sole. The padding in the sole (as advertised) does not cause discomfort (sweat and/or slippage) when worn and is actually not very noticeable. The sock does appear to vent well.I wear these for work (on my feet all day and constantly moving and crawling) and so far they have performed well.
